French people
For a specific analysis of the population of France, see Demographics of France. For a more precise analysis on the nationality and identity of France, see French citizenship and identity and French nationality law. For information about French-speaking people around the world, see French language or Francophonie. The French are the people of France and speak French (le français). "France" etymologically derives from the word Francia, a territory where the Franks, a Germanic tribe which overran Roman Gaul at the end times of the Roman Empire, lived.
